Inspector’s narrative

What the inspector wrote

Licensing Program Analyst (LPA) Shawna Doucette arrived at the facility unannounced to conduct a complaint investigation. During the course of the investigation, LPA observed deficiencies. LPA conducted a Case Management to address the deficiencies. LPA met with Administrator Judith Barajas. During the course of the investigation of complaint 24-AS-20241213102753, LPA conducted a records review and did not locate a Hospice Care Plan for R1. LPA also reviewed R1's LIC 602 which did not have a primary or secondary diagnosis. LIC 602 did indicate the reason R1 was on hospice. Refer to 809d A copy of this report with plans of correction and appeal rights was provided to Administrator.

Citations

1 citation recorded*CCLD

What does Type A vs Type B mean?

Type A. Serious citation. Imminent or substantial risk to children. The regulator requires corrective action immediately and may impose a civil penalty.

Type B. Lower-severity citation. Corrective action required, no imminent risk. The regulator monitors compliance on the next visit.

  • 87633Type B

    87633 Hospice Care of Terminally Ill Residents (a) The licensee shall be permitted to accept or retain residents who have been diagnosed as terminally ill by his or her physician and surgeon and who may or may not have restrictive and/or prohibited health conditions, to reside in the facility and receive hospice services from a hospice agency in the facility when all of the following conditions are met: (4) A written hospice care plan which specifies the care, services, and necessary medical intervention related to the terminal illness as necessary to supplement the care and supervision provided by the facility is developed for each terminally ill resident or prospective resident by that resident’s hospice agency and agreed to by the licensee and the resident, or prospective resident, or the resident’s or prospective resident’s Health Care Surrogate Decision Maker, if any, prior to the initiation of hospice services in the facility for that resident, and all hospice care plans are fully implemented by the licensee and by the hospice(s). This requirement was not met as evidenced by: Licensee did not have a care plan for R1 which poses a potential health safety and or personal rights risk to residents in care.
